It’s the end of an era. Future NBA Hall of Famer Kobe Bryant announced today (Nov. 29) that this NBA season will be his last via a poem.
The Black Mamba published a poem called “Dear Basketball” on The Players’ Tribune that spelled out his intentions.
“This season is all I have left to give. my heart can take the pounding, my mind can handle the grind, but my body knows it’s time to say goodbye,” reads part of the poem.
After battling back from a knee injury in 2013-2014 only to have his 2014-2015 season cut short by a torn rotator cuff, this is Bryant’s 20th season in the NBA.
